What should you do immediately after picking up a firearm?

  1. Check if it is loaded

  2. Point it in a safe direction

  3. Pull the trigger to ensure it's not loaded

  4. Put on the safety

The correct answer is: Point it in a safe direction

After picking up a firearm, the first thing you should do is to point it in a safe direction. This is crucial for ensuring the safety of yourself and others around you. By pointing the firearm in a safe direction, you minimize the risk of an accidental discharge causing harm. Remember, safety should always be the top priority when handling firearms.
